I too received my order last evening, without lens. I contacted their customer service to know whether it's a case of wrongly advertised product on their website. Per them, the kit must come with a lens and camera being shipped without lens is an oversight by their warehouse. Just 15 minutes after I finished this call, I got an e-mail from their parts department stating they have contacted the warehouse and have asked them to ship the missing lens, if it is in stock.

They have asked me to wait for two business days before initiating any further action. Let's see how it turns out.
